Plastic Rigid IBC Market Overview

Global Plastic Rigid IBC Market size is anticipated to be worth USD 3455.87 million in 2026, projected to reach USD 6050.63 million by 2035 at a 6.4% CAGR.

The Plastic Rigid IBC Market demonstrates strong industrial penetration across bulk packaging applications, with global container capacities typically standardized at 1000 liters and 1200 liters for logistics efficiency. These intermediate bulk containers are widely utilized in sectors requiring safe handling of hazardous and non-hazardous liquids, with over 65% adoption in chemical transportation and nearly 45% in food-grade storage. Plastic Rigid IBC Market Analysis highlights that HDPE-based IBCs account for approximately 70% of production due to superior chemical resistance and durability. Plastic Rigid IBC Market Trends indicate that reusable container cycles extend up to 10 rotations, significantly reducing packaging waste compared to single-use drums.

Plastic Rigid IBC Market Insights further reveal that stackable designs increase warehouse storage efficiency by nearly 30%, enabling optimized palletization and reduced transportation costs. Plastic Rigid IBC Industry Report data shows that cage-protected IBCs withstand pressure ratings up to 100 kPa, ensuring safe transport under varying environmental conditions. Plastic Rigid IBC Market Growth is also driven by regulatory compliance requirements, where over 80% of containers meet UN certification standards for hazardous goods handling. Plastic Rigid IBC Market Outlook suggests increasing automation in filling and discharge systems, with flow rates reaching 25 liters per minute, improving operational efficiency across industrial supply chains.

BY TYPE

HDPE Rigid IBC: HDPE Rigid IBC dominates the Plastic Rigid IBC Market with approximately 70% share due to high chemical resistance and durability across industrial applications. These containers support load capacities up to 1000 liters and withstand temperature variations of 60 degrees, making them suitable for hazardous material storage. Plastic Rigid IBC Market Analysis shows that HDPE materials offer improved impact resistance, reducing damage rates by 20% during transportation. Plastic Rigid IBC Market Trends indicate increasing adoption in chemical industries, where nearly 65% of liquid products require HDPE-based containers for safe handling and regulatory compliance.

LLDPE Rigid IBC: LLDPE Rigid IBC accounts for nearly 20% of the Plastic Rigid IBC Market, offering flexibility and enhanced stress crack resistance for specialized applications. These containers typically support capacities of 800 liters and provide improved elongation properties up to 30%, making them suitable for dynamic storage conditions. Plastic Rigid IBC Market Insights highlight that LLDPE materials are widely used in food and pharmaceutical sectors, where nearly 35% of applications require contamination-free storage. Plastic Rigid IBC Market Growth is supported by increasing demand for lightweight containers, reducing transportation costs by approximately 15%.

LDPE Rigid IBC: LDPE Rigid IBC holds around 10% share in the Plastic Rigid IBC Market, primarily used for low-density liquid storage applications. These containers offer flexibility and impact resistance, supporting capacities up to 600 liters and maintaining structural integrity under pressure levels of 50 kPa. Plastic Rigid IBC Market Analysis shows that LDPE materials are suitable for non-hazardous liquids, where nearly 25% of applications involve low-risk chemical storage. Plastic Rigid IBC Market Trends indicate growing adoption in agricultural sectors, where approximately 30% of liquid fertilizers are stored in LDPE-based IBCs.
